CVE Database
/

CVE-2023-52832

Back to search

CVE-2023-52832

Published: May 21, 2024

Modified: May 11, 2026

PUBLISHED

Description

In the Linux kernel, the following vulnerability has been resolved: wifi: mac80211: don't return unset power in ieee80211_get_tx_power() We can get a UBSAN warning if ieee80211_get_tx_power() returns the INT_MIN value mac80211 internally uses for "unset power level". UBSAN: signed-integer-overflow in net/wireless/nl80211.c:3816:5 -2147483648 * 100 cannot be represented in type 'int' CPU: 0 PID: 20433 Comm: insmod Tainted: G WC OE Call Trace: dump_stack+0x74/0x92 ubsan_epilogue+0x9/0x50 handle_overflow+0x8d/0xd0 __ubsan_handle_mul_overflow+0xe/0x10 nl80211_send_iface+0x688/0x6b0 [cfg80211] [...] cfg80211_register_wdev+0x78/0xb0 [cfg80211] cfg80211_netdev_notifier_call+0x200/0x620 [cfg80211] [...] ieee80211_if_add+0x60e/0x8f0 [mac80211] ieee80211_register_hw+0xda5/0x1170 [mac80211] In this case, simply return an error instead, to indicate that no data is available.

VendorProductVersions

Linux

Linux

affected
db6d9e9e8b48b7ab68c61553eb5fa68534dd0fde - < 717de20abdcd1d4993fa450e28b8086a352620ea
affected
db6d9e9e8b48b7ab68c61553eb5fa68534dd0fde - < 21a0f310a9f3bfd2b4cf4f382430e638607db846
affected
db6d9e9e8b48b7ab68c61553eb5fa68534dd0fde - < 2be24c47ac19bf639c48c082486c08888bd603c6
affected
db6d9e9e8b48b7ab68c61553eb5fa68534dd0fde - < adc2474d823fe81d8da759207f4f1d3691aa775a
affected
db6d9e9e8b48b7ab68c61553eb5fa68534dd0fde - < 5a94cffe90e20e8fade0b9abd4370bd671fe87c7

+1 more versions

Linux

Linux

affected
5.7
unaffected
0 - < 5.7
unaffected
5.10.202 - <= 5.10.*
unaffected
5.15.140 - <= 5.15.*
unaffected
6.1.64 - <= 6.1.*

+3 more versions

Security Training

Train your team to recognize and prevent security threats with our comprehensive security awareness program.

Start Training

Vulnerability Scanning

Discover vulnerabilities in your applications and infrastructure before attackers do.

Scan Now